  • 22. Kaiser Permanente is a very large organization and values the promotion of employees from within. What are your ultimate career goals in the healthcare field and what are you doing to fulfill those goals?

      How to Answer

      With over 235,000 employees across the country, Kaiser Permanente provides many great opportunities for its staff to grow and develop their careers with the organization. Per the career planning section of their website, Kaiser is dedicated to providing excellent tools and resources like career assessments, career counseling, skill development, and tuition reimbursement for furthering education. In looking to hire a great long-term fit, your interviewer curiously wants to know what your goals are throughout your career. Talk openly and honestly about your goals and, if possible, try to highlight how a future with Kaiser Permanente will help you fulfill your career dreams.

      Answer Example

      "I have been working towards building my skills and knowledge in clinical leadership over the last few years, particularly by shadowing with shift leaders in my current imaging department. I've also contemplated going back to school part-time for my MHA, but that is in the thinking stages for now. If I am fortunate enough to join the amazing team here, I'd love to continue working my way toward a Sonography Manager position by demonstrating my ability to lead others and be an organized individual. Your team will quickly find that I am a great team player and leader who can help make a big difference for your patients and business processes well into the future."
